Position Purpose
The PMO Director for IDL Segment is accountable for driving progress of strategic growth and change initiatives, with particular focus on China & Japan markets. This role ensures enterprise-level alignment, high-quality execution, and seamless integration of global priorities into local market operations.
The PMO Director acts as a strategic bridge between McDonald's global functions, IDL Segment Leadership Team, McDonald's China Leadership, and McDonald's Japan Leadership to foster collaboration and accelerate transformation.
Must be able to travel to markets and for relevant international business meetings, as needed.
Key Responsibilities
Strategic Alignment & Integration:
Support integration of key enterprise priorities into markets (e.g. marketing, technology, supply chain, new restaurant development)
Ensure initiatives are translated into market-relevant plans based on local context (e.g., sustainability, operations standards).
Represent McDonald's enterprise perspectives in local market forums (e.g., strategy reviews, transformation SteerCo groups).
Surface early-stage issues to prevent misalignment.
Project Planning & Execution:
Develop and manage detailed project plans with defined KPIs to meet overall objectives, report initiative progress regularly.
Schedule and facilitate key alignment and project meetings, manage meeting content, and coordinate actions & next steps.
Keep projects on track through documentation of standing meeting, critical tasks, risk and issue tracking, and status reports.
Track and analyze project outcomes, provide insights for continuous improvement
Cross-Functional Partnership:
Build relationships and partner closely with IDL Segment, Market, and Global teams to support timely, seamless, and high-quality executions.
Act as the bridge between Global, IDL Segment, and local market teams to enable open communication and nimble problem-solving.
Candidate Profile & Competencies
Experience: 10+ years in project management within digital/tech domains consulting background preferred.
Strategic Acumen: Proven ability to deconstruct business challenges and drive transformation.
Cultural Competency: Deep experience in multicultural, matrixed environments fluency in Mandarin and English preferred.
Stakeholder Management: Skilled in navigating competing agendas with diplomacy and clarity.
Leadership Style: Operates with humility, curiosity, and influence builds trust across corporate, local, and Partners landscapes.
Change Management: Demonstrated success in leading enterprise-level change initiatives Adaptable to change and uncertainty with the flexibility to work in a fast paced environment.
Communication: Mastery of structured communication frameworks and stakeholder engagement.
